I am getting this same error while trying to create a Centos-4.4 vm on a SLES 10 server. First I thought the vm image was not the same file-system type. So I made a new image and formatted to reiserfs format and moved the data across to the new image. But I still get the same errors:

Here is the debug log:

ERROR: Kernel image does not have a a.out9 header.
ERROR: Unrecognized image format
ERROR: Error constructing guest OS

and the console error is:

sles10:/etc/xen/auto # xm create -c centos-4.4
Using config file "centos-4.4".
Error: (22, 'Invalid argument')


Any help appreciated. Thanks
